BIOGRAPHY

Shinsuke Minami, born Saburo Sawato in Tokyo in 1930, left an indelible mark on Japanese cinema throughout the 1970s. Notably recognized for his role in Akira Kurosawa’s poignant film "Dodes'ka-den" (1970), Minami showcased his versatility as an actor, transitioning seamlessly from serious drama to lighter fare. His performance in "Go As Messy As Messy Can Be" (1971) is particularly cherished among collectors, as it encapsulates the playful yet profound storytelling that characterized the era. Minami's collaboration in "Zatoichi Meets the One-Armed Swordsman" (1971) further solidified his legacy, blending action with rich character development, making it a must-have for genre enthusiasts. Collectors eagerly seek out his works not only for their artistic merit but also for their historical significance in the landscape of Japanese film. With a career cut short by his untimely death in 1982, Minami’s contributions continue to resonate, making his films essential additions to any serious collection.
